文件名称:fake-node-amqp:节点amqp模块的模拟库
文件大小:18KB
文件格式:ZIP
更新时间:2024-05-30 11:55:15
JavaScript
假Amqp 这是模块在内存中的实现,用于测试目的。 该项目的目的是尽可能地模拟模块,以测试各种amqp交互。 它将在各种情况下产生实际错误(例如,交换/队列不存在或被排他选项锁定)。 这项工作正在进行中,请记录您遇到的任何问题。 用法 var amqp = require("amqp"); var fakeAmqp = require("fake-amqp"); amqp.createConnection = fakeAmqp.createConnection; amqp.Connection = fakeAmqp.Connection; 您可能希望在afterEach助手中调用reset来清除状态并使用默认的交换重新开始: afterEach(function (done) { // if your testing framework supports p
【文件预览】:
fake-node-amqp-master
----lib()
--------MockQueue.js(4KB)
--------MockConnection.js(5KB)
--------MockExchange.js(2KB)
--------MockBindable.js(2KB)
--------MockRouter.js(12KB)
----fakeAmqp.js(599B)
----LICENSE(1KB)
----test()
--------support.js(1KB)
--------exchangeTests.js(12KB)
--------fakeAmqpTests.js(3KB)
--------queueTests.js(21KB)
--------mocha.opts(38B)
----README.md(1KB)
----.gitignore(80B)
----package.json(1KB)